CLEVELAND (Nov. 1)—Parker Hannifin Corp. has acquired Roanoke-Va.-based Acadia Elastomers Corp. for an undisclosed amount.
Acadia employs about 1,400 people at 10 locations throughout North America and Europe, and will become part of Parker´s Seal Group, according to Parker. Acadia is a maker of transmission piston seals, and also has such product brands as JM Clipper, Webster and Redmond Plastics.
"For Parker, this is a complementary acquisition," said Heinz Droxner, president of Parker´s Seal Group. "Acadia´s breadth of product will not only position us to offer our customers more complete sealing systems, but will increase our presence in several key markets such as power generation, fluid power, oil and gas, and chemical process industries, and also expand our automotive product offering."
